From b9450ae725ed484f18cb4a3a44eddc6da01ec9d7 Mon Sep 17 00:00:00 2001 From: Tuukka Lehtonen Date: Tue, 22 Nov 2016 13:04:13 +0200 Subject: [PATCH] Fixed Typical inheritance profile style implementation for I/O tables Now all transforms are calculated properly using DiagramGraphUtil.getDynamicWorldTransform in the default case. This fixes the highlights for flags that are attached to a diagram template flag table. refs #6812 --- .../modeling/ui/diagram/style/TypicalInheritanceStyle.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/bundles/org.simantics.modeling.ui/src/org/simantics/modeling/ui/diagram/style/TypicalInheritanceStyle.java b/bundles/org.simantics.modeling.ui/src/org/simantics/modeling/ui/diagram/style/TypicalInheritanceStyle.java index c0de41267..f7260c039 100644 --- a/bundles/org.simantics.modeling.ui/src/org/simantics/modeling/ui/diagram/style/TypicalInheritanceStyle.java +++ b/bundles/org.simantics.modeling.ui/src/org/simantics/modeling/ui/diagram/style/TypicalInheritanceStyle.java @@ -129,7 +129,7 @@ public class TypicalInheritanceStyle extends StyleBase return new TypicalInheritanceResult(templatized, null, worldTransform, hasElementSource, null); } - AffineTransform worldTransform = DiagramGraphUtil.getWorldTransform(graph, element); + AffineTransform worldTransform = DiagramGraphUtil.getDynamicWorldTransform(graph, runtimeDiagram, element); return new TypicalInheritanceResult(templatized, null, worldTransform, hasElementSource, null); } -- 2.43.2